Metals/Jewelry I
- Visual Arts
Grade: 9,10,11,12
Semester: 2
Credit: 1.0
Prerequisite: N/A
Fee: $45.00
This course will introduce the design, layout and fabrication of jewelry and small objects in metal and related materials, with an emphasis on elements of design in three dimensional art objects. Coursework will include piercing, sawing, filing, forming and finishing jewelry or sculptural forms. Processes may include welding, hot forming, tool-making, etching, basic stone setting, soldering and lost-wax casting of metals and related materials. This course is taught at Gilbert High School and Mesquite High School, but is open to students from all Gilbert Public Schools.
